What Are Forged Components, Anyway?

Simply put, forging is a manufacturing process where metal is shaped using localized compressive forces—like hitting it with a hammer or pressing it into a mold. Unlike casting (where metal is melted) or machining (where material is cut away), forging rearranges the metal's grain structure, making it denser and stronger. Think of it as kneading dough: the more you work it, the tougher it gets. This is why forged parts are the go-to for high-stress applications, from crankshafts in engines to bolts in bridges .

Hot Forging vs. Cold Forging: Which One Wins?

  • Hot Forging: Heated above the metal's recrystallization temperature (often over 1000°C). It’s easier to shape complex designs because the material is more malleable. Perfect for large components like aircraft parts or construction machinery .

  • Cold Forging: Done at room temperature. It boosts strength and surface finish but requires more force. Ideal for smaller, precision items like screws or automotive fasteners.

The choice? Hot forging for toughness in bulky parts; cold forging for efficiency in mass-produced items.

Why Forged Components Outlast Others

Forged parts have a continuous grain flow​ that follows the contour of the component—like wood grain in a well-carved table. This means fewer weak spots. Compared to cast parts, which can have hidden cavities, forged components offer:

  • Higher impact resistance: They absorb shocks without fracturing.

  • Better fatigue resistance: They withstand repeated loading (vital for moving parts in engines).

  • Consistent quality: Fewer defects because the process compacts impurities.

For critical applications like oil rigs or wind turbines, this reliability isn’t just nice to have; it’s non-negotiable.

Where You’ll Find Forged Components in Action

From the car you drive to the power grid that lights your home, forged parts are everywhere:

  • Automotive: Connecting rods, gears, and axles (handling engine explosions daily!).

  • Aerospace: Turbine blades that survive extreme heat and pressure.

  • Energy: Drill bits for oil exploration or bolts for wind turbine towers.

  • Construction: Anchors and brackets in skyscrapers.
